WebAug 17, 2024 · Step 1: Click on the Start menu (The Windows icon) Step 2: Click on Settings Step 3: Open up System, then click Display Step 4: Right under Brightness and Color, use the slider to adjust Screen Brightness …

Opening Settings … WebOct 19, 2024 · Open the Settings app from your Start menu or Start screen, select “System,” and select “Display.” Click or tap and drag the “Adjust brightness level” slider …
WebOct 7, 2016 · At the bottom right of your desktop on the taskbar, click the icon that looks like a speech bubble Then, on the button with the icon that looks like a sun, click it, this should change the brightness of your screen in 25% increments. Failing that, go to Control Panel - Power Options and on the selected Power Plan click 'Change Plan Settings'
